Soumen Halder appointed as the General Manager at Polo Floatel, Calcutta

Soumen Halder has been appointed as the General Manager of Polo Floatel, Calcutta – India’s first floating hotel. The hotel is the 9th hotel of the Polo Towers Group and features 58 rooms, 12 cutting edge banquet & conference venues and the iconic Bridge Bistro & Bar with wide views of the river bookended by the Howrah Bridge on one side and the Vidyasagar Setu on another side.

After graduating with a degree in commerce, he started his expedition in the hospitality industry with a hotel management degree from RIHM Jamshedpur. With a career spanning over two decades, Soumen Halder gained industry exposure across leading hotel chains in India such as Taj and Accor. Prior to being appointed in his current role, he was the Director of Operations at Vedic Village Spa Resort, Kolkata.
